Output deb33b302c092e3130386aa4095a08ae4e17df8ef49ce2782e25599bfb1abd07:1
- value
- 23167991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99a7d6dceb4140075473b3e45a8a1414d3367884 OP_EQUAL
- address
- 3FhUNaDBNF3EGos473L5PA7Fe5HiU34Sso
- transaction
- deb33b302c092e3130386aa4095a08ae4e17df8ef49ce2782e25599bfb1abd07
- confirmations
- 166469
- spent
- true